This lighter Matar Paneer is rich in protein and fiber, with a moderate amount of healthy fats, making it a nutritious, balanced meal.
Heat the oil in a small pan.
Add cumin seeds and let them sizzle.
Add onions and saute until golden brown.
Add ginger, garlic, and green chili.
Saute until the raw smell fades.
Add tomatoes, turmeric powder, and red chili powder. Cook until the tomatoes are soft, and oil starts to separate.
Add green peas and a little water.
Cover and cook until peas are tender (about 5 minutes).
Add paneer cubes, garam masala, and salt.
Mix well and simmer for 2-3 minutes.
Adjust the water if needed to achieve a light, soupy consistency.
Garnish with fresh coriander leaves and enjoy with a small portion of whole-grain roti or brown rice.
